Comparison of Cost and Energy Efficiencies of Zero Energy Residential Building and Conventional Building
Journal Title: International Journal of Engineering and Science Invention - Year 2017, Vol 6, Issue 7
Abstract
Energy is a very important factor in our day to day life. In India, the energy requirement is increasing at a rapid rate. Studies reveal that the energy requirement of our country in 2030 will grow by 95% compared to the present. The building sector is the main primary energy consumer. This will increase until the energy consumed by a building is from a renewable source. As a result now a day the topic of Zero Energy Buildings (ZEB) has received increasing attention. In this technique, renewable resources are the main sources of energy and sustainable building techniques are used to reduce the initial investment of construction. This study is the comparison between a conventional building and ZEB using Life Cycle Cost Analysis. From the overall data, it found the cost of the material, maintenance, and energy consumed for a life span of 20 years is less using ZEB technique. The only factor is that the process used to implement this technique may vary depends upon topography and location.
